Go Lions?

I'm not sports enthusiast, but I am an alum of Loyola Marymount University, which means that I care about the Lions, even though they are in the running for worst basketball team in the country.

This isn't a new thing, LMU has sucked ever since Hank Gathers died, which was way back when I was in junior high. I'm not the only one who knows for a fact that Gersten Pavilion is cursed, but no one seems to say it out loud.  Now we have proof.

Bill Bayno was brought in as the team's superstar coach. Everything was looking bright for the team. Then Bayno suffered some sort of malady before the first home game and has been out for the season. Today, he resigned

I humbly suggest that the someone call the Jesuits to perform an exorcism STAT. I'm not sure if technically you can exorcise an inanimate object, but it's worth a shot. At the very least, they can put up a big St. Michael painting near the court and maybe change the name of the Pavilion officially to Hank's House. It's time to appease the spirits.
